Albuquerque man awaiting trial may have fled to Thailand

Joy Wang

 

Albuquerque_man_awaiting_trial_may_have_fled_to_Thailand-syndImport-092914.jpg

 

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. – A former APS teacher is accused of sexually assaulting a student.

 

But in October, Judge Christina Argyres released Kenneth Jehle without bail. In fact, she even allowed him to move to Michigan pending his trial.

 

But now prosecutors are worried he might show up in court. That’s because they believe Jehle might flee to Thailand.

 

The state filed an emergency motion to review Jehle's conditions of release earlier this month.
